ACE Steering Wheel
Installed a new rally wheel from ACE Custom Steering!
What a nice steering wheel!! Way better than the factory, in comfort and feel. High quality leather, fit & finish. Install took about an hour, not really difficult at all! All ya need is a few Torx bits and a decent length allen wrench. If anyone wants to meet up to get a grip on this.. do you have to send in your old wheel for a core charge? I am assuming that if you do,that you do it after you get your new one since you have to change all the buttons and trim...
|
04-13-2011, 09:41 AM | #9 | |
Drives: 2011 Inferno Orange 2SS/RS Join Date: Jan 2011
Location: Dothan, AL
Posts: 175
|
Quote:
But what they send you is the core of the wheel, and you install it in your car and install the airbag, the trim piece, the buttons, and the wiring from your old wheel. Then send back the core of your old wheel if you want to save $199. |
